Alibaba has unveiled its latest and most powerful open-source AI coding model, Qwen3-Coder, a tool designed to handle complex software development tasks with a high degree of autonomy.[1][2] While the Chinese technology giant is promoting the model's advanced capabilities, its release has ignited a firestorm of security concerns in the West, with some experts warning it could act as a "Trojan horse" in the critical infrastructure of Western nations.[3][4] The debate surrounding Qwen3-Coder highlights the escalating intersection of technological innovation, cybersecurity, and geopolitical tensions in the artificial intelligence arena.
At its core, Qwen3-Coder is a formidable piece of technology. It is built upon a Mixture of Experts (MoE) architecture, a sophisticated technique that employs multiple specialized sub-networks, or "experts," to handle different tasks.[5][6][7] This allows the model to be exceptionally large—possessing a total of 480 billion parameters—while remaining computationally efficient by activating only a fraction of those parameters (35 billion) for any given task.[1][4] This structure enables Qwen3-Coder to process vast amounts of information, with a native context window of 256,000 tokens that can be extended to one million, allowing it to analyze entire software projects in a single session.[8][1] Alibaba claims the model excels at a range of "agentic" tasks, meaning it can independently write, debug, and manage complex coding workflows with minimal human guidance, and that it outperforms other open-source models on key industry benchmarks.[1][9][2] Its capabilities are not limited to one language; it supports 119 languages, positioning it as a powerful tool for global software development.[10][11]
Despite its technical prowess, the open-source nature of Qwen3-Coder, combined with its country of origin, has raised significant red flags for security analysts.[3][4] The primary concern is not that a Chinese company is producing competitive AI, but that Western developers and companies, enticed by the tool's power and accessibility, could unknowingly integrate compromised code into their systems.[3] Experts warn of the potential for sophisticated supply chain attacks, where subtle vulnerabilities could be introduced by the AI model, lying dormant for months or years before being exploited.[3][12] This risk is amplified because the inner workings of such complex models are difficult to fully inspect or understand. The fear is that the productivity gains offered by such powerful AI assistants could blind developers to the inherent security risks, leading them to "sleepwalk into a future" where their core systems are built on a foundation they cannot fully trust.[3][4] This isn't just a hypothetical threat; security researchers have already identified thousands of potential AI-related security issues in major U.S. companies, a problem that could be exacerbated by adopting foreign-developed AI tools.[3]
The controversy surrounding Qwen3-Coder unfolds against the backdrop of an intense AI rivalry between the United States and China, each pursuing distinct strategies for global leadership.[13][14] China has increasingly championed an open-source approach, a strategy that has successfully propelled Chinese models to the top of global benchmarks and fostered large developer ecosystems.[15] Alibaba's Qwen family, for instance, has spawned a massive community, reportedly surpassing Meta's Llama in derivative models.[15] This open-source push is seen as a way for China to accelerate adoption, establish market dominance, and challenge the largely proprietary, "closed-box" models of American giants like OpenAI.[16][2] In response, the U.S. has outlined its own AI Action Plan, which, in a notable shift, also emphasizes the need to support American open-source AI to counter China's growing influence.[17][14] This plan aims to export "full-stack AI packages"—including hardware, models, and software—to embed American technology and values into the global digital infrastructure, setting up a direct ideological and technological competition.[18][14]
